slithering embers
Her hands ignited with slithery embers. The sound of her photon blasts warming up began to fill the room. The hexagonal mat she was on sparkled green as the embers grew into yellow flames.
The sight of her power breaking through the Kree technology filled Morrigan's soul with hope and energy. A giddy smile came to her lips as she watched the surrounding Kree grip their weapons, unsure of what was to come.
"She trying to break out." Korath muttered, bewildered by the extraordinary event happening before him.
Morrigan scoffed. "Trying?" She gave Yon—Rogg an exasperated sigh. "She going to break out. And when she does, she will kick all your asses." Starforce was shifty on their feet as the yellow flames began to course up and around her body. The ship's electricity and power were cut off and on as Carol's power bounced off it. Starforce did not hear the sound of Morrigan's handcuffs drop to the floor as the lights went out for a second.
Hope danced in her heart as Carol's hands broke apart, splitting the bond that held them down. The tentacles broke away like string as her body elevated upwards. Her arms stretched out as her hands held fire. Her feet centimeters from the pad.
In just a few seconds, this glorious spark exploded from the star crescent on her suit. It slithered all the way down her body, engulfing each limb in an electrifying golden ray. Each hair on her head lit up as the sparkle danced up around her face, highlighting every single beautiful feature. Her hands glowed so bright it was blinding. As her feet touched the pad, Carol's head dipped down for a moment. When she looked up, and her eyes opened, it was like a supernova had occurred in each one. Whatever was going on in her head unlocked her most powerful form, and it was amazing to see.

She couldn't tell if Carol could see through the sunlight emitted, but Morrigan unleashed her belt just as Danvers deflected all Starforce members with a superior blast. Her sword shielded the heavy part of the blast but it made her wobbly.
She would've thought Carol went for the Tesseract first, but she didn't. Instead, Danvers took the Queen by the arm and helped her to her feet. Morrigan could barely comprehend the sight of Carol before her, glowing like an actual god. Then, picking up the metal box and taking Morrigan's hand into hers, Carol dashed out from the communications room, leaving Starforce to recuperate.
It felt like they were flying. Carol ran so fast, Morrigan literally took three steppes before she was let go to stand and watch as this running ball of light bashed into a bunch of Kree soldiers next to a door. When she shook her head, she found that on the floor beside her was Fury.
The Agent was flabbergasted. "You know you're glowing right?" So confused to see the other two humans, she nearly forgot about the woman who ran at the speed of light. Standing upon an elevated surface, Carol turned to face them, finally letting whatever sparkle in her toes diminish.
"She knows." Morrigan mumbled, still completely mesmerized.
"I'll explain it later." Walking down to them with this spunk in her shoe was really fascinating to Morrigan. Popping open the metal box, Carol picks up the cube. "Take the Tesseract, leave the lunchbox." Fury had Goose in his hands, trying to make it known he couldn't hold the cube.
"Me?" He gestured to himself, spooked out a little.
"Yes." Danvers answered. She was going to make him take it.
Shaking his head, Fury's voice raised. "I'm not touching that thing!"

"You want me to get you an oven mit?" Carol replied sarcastically.
No one fucking expected multiple alien tentacles to sprout from the mouth of Goose and consume the cube whole. Fury dropped the Flerken instantly, making a frightened sound too. Everyone stared at this fake cat, realizing why Talos was so afraid of it. "Holy shit." Morrigan murmured as the Flerken burped softly.
Satisfied, Carol locks the box. "Get the Skrulls in the quad jet and go." Carol gave Morrigan an affirming nod. "Take the Flerken, with you." Fury had his hands up and balled into fists. He really was never going to get over this whole mission. Carol brushed past Morrigan, motioning that she follow.
As the two blondes round the corridor, Maria gets out from her daze. "Wait, what about you two?"
"We'll buy you some time." Carol hollers.
Morrigan was the last to go around the bend. "Don't loose that Flerken!" Happy that that situation was handled relatively okay, Morrigan sped up to Carol. The two jogged through the vessel, making their way back to the massive area they were in before when they reunited with the Skrulls. "I'm sorry I didn't help you before all of that."
Carol frowned. "I know. And it's okay. Minn—Erva would've shot you dead if you tried. I'm glad you didn't." Relieved that she understood, Morrigan could let go of some regret. "I'm just happy you were there when I got out. I wasn't sure what or who was on the other side."
Morrigan laughed. "Anytime — I knew you'd get out. Yon—Rogg was speechless when you began to glow."
Carol took great pride in knowing that the Queen knew she could save herself, her own way. "Thanks. I would've loved to have seen that." Then they made their way back to the main area.
"You will, when you put his ass to the floor." Sticking her hand out in a fist, Carol pushed hers against it. A proper fist pump.
The two of them quickly spawned a plan of attack in a matter of minutes. "We got this." Carol encouraged.
"Of course we do."
